Summaryinfo

A vulnerability was found in Prodder 0.3/0.4 and classified as critical. This affects an unknown part. The manipulation of the argument enc_url results in code injection. This vulnerability is cataloged as CVE-2006-2548. Furthermore, there is an exploit available. It is suggested to upgrade the affected component.

Detailsinfo

A vulnerability classified as critical has been found in Prodder 0.3/0.4. Affected is an unknown code. The manipulation of the argument enc_url with an unknown input leads to a code injection v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-94. The product constructs all or part of a code segment using externally-influenced input from an upstream component, but it does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es special elements that could modify the syntax or behavior of the intended code segment.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:

Prodder before 0.5, and perlpodder before 0.5,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via shell metacharacters in the URL of a podcast (url attribute of an enclosure tag, or $enc_url variable), which is executed when running wget.

The bug was discovered 05/18/2006. The weakness was shared 05/20/2006 by RedTeam Pentesting (Website). The advisory is shared for download at securityfocus.com. This vulnerability is traded as CVE-2006-2548 since 05/22/2006.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. The exploitation doesn't require any form of authentication. Technical details and a public exploit are known. The MITRE ATT&CK project declares the attack technique as T1059.

The exploit is shared for download at exploit-db.com. It is declared as proof-of-concept. The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 2 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$0-$5k.

Upgrading to version 0.5 eliminates this vulnerability.
